We provide IT Staff Augmentation Services!

Mysql Dba Resume

5.00/5 (Submit Your Rating)

Louisville, KY

SUMMARY

  • Database Administrator with 4+ years’ of core IT experience in Database Installation, Designing, Administration and troubleshooting database servers like AWS RDS, MySQL 5.6, MySQL 5.5, MySQL 5.1, Oracle 9i/10g/11g on Windows, Linux and Unix platforms.
  • Comprehensive knowledge in Database architecture and Implementation, Data Modeling, Database Designing, Tuning Databases and Queries, Procedures, Functions, Triggers and Events.
  • Design and Implementation of High Availability solutions and Disaster Recovery Solutions.
  • Installation and Maintaining MySQL 5.6/5.5/5.1 enterprise and community versions, Installation of Percona Xtradb/Galera cluster database instances in production environment and setup of configuration files.
  • Installation and configuration of Percona Xtrabackup open source backup solution and VERITAS Netback up for effectively backing up MySQL databases on Linux and scheduling of full and incremental backups and restoration activities.
  • Configuring multiple Master - Slave replications on Active - Passive on Solaris OS Cluster suite and HP Cluster suite for achieving high availability and DR solutions.
  • Configuration and Setup of various MySQL performance monitoring tools like Nagios and MySQL enterprise Monitor for monitoring MySQL Servers. Configuring Perl scripts for monitoring databases and internal health.
  • Configured third party storage engines in MySQL installations like TokuDB and Deep DB for achieving high performance, scalability and operational efficiency depending on the applications demand.
  • Experience with ETL tools like Jasper ETL and Pentaho mainly for transformation processing, designing and developing jobs for implementing Data Mart applications.
  • Maintaining database and tuning database parameters and queries for effective performance.
  • Defragmentation of tables and indexes for improved performance and effective space management. Automating various database specific routine tasks through procedures and shell/Perl scripts.
  • Developing and maintaining of common objects such as Tables, Views, Indexes, Cursor, Procedures, Functions, Triggers (Autonomous Transaction).
  • Creation of events for scheduling jobs in MySQL.
  • Effective management skills and ability to focus on intermediate as well as long term project goals; excellent organizational skills and believe in TEAM (Together Everyone Achieve More)-Work.
  • Experience with other databases like Installation of Oracle 9i/10g/11g database on Linux Red Hat and Windows Server.

TECHNICAL SKILLS

Databases: AWS RDS, MySQL 5.6/5.5/5.1, Percona XtraDB/ Galera cluster, NDB clusterOracle 9i/10g/11g.

Database Tools: MySQL Workbench, MySQL Toad, Vivid Cortex, MySQL Migration Toolkit, MySQL GUI Tools- MySQL Query Browser and MySQL Administrator, Jasper ETL, Pentaho data integrator for ETL Purpose, Nagios, Cacti, Percona Xtrabackup, Percona toolkit, Zmanda Backup, VERITAS Net Backup, MySQL Enterprise Monitor, Microsoft Visual studio.NET, Tungsten Replicator, MySQL Fabric

Other Tools: Visual Source Safe (VSS) and Visual Source Safe Admin, Team Foundation Server (TFS), JIRA, Bugzilla, Nagios, Cacti, MySQL Enterprise Monitor

ETL Tools: Jasper ETL, Pentaho, Talend

Languages: Unix Shell Scripting, Perl, C, C#

Environment: Suse Linux, Red Hat Linux, Unix, Windows Server 2003/Windows

PROFESSIONAL EXPERIENCE

Confidential, Louisville, KY

MySQL DBA

Responsibilities:

  • Administration and management of the entire development, QA and production environment.
  • Installed and configured MySQL on Linux and Windows environments.
  • Performed installation, new databases design, configuration, backup, recovery, security, upgrade and schema changes, tuning and data integrity.
  • Increased database performance by utilizing MySQL config changes, multiple instances and by upgrading hardware.
  • Assisted with sizing, query optimization, buffer tuning, backup and recovery, installations, upgrades and security including other administration functions as part of profiling plan.
  • Ensured production data being replicated into data warehouse without any data anomalies from the processing databases.
  • Worked with the engineering team to implement new design systems of databases used by the company.
  • Effectively configured MySQL Replication as part of HA solution.
  • Designed databases for referential integrity and involved in logical design plan.
  • Performance Tuning on a daily basis for preventing issues and providing capacity planning using MySQL Enterprise Monitor.
  • Developed stored procedures, triggers in MySQL for lowering traffic between servers & clients.
  • Ability to carry out security tasks at network level such as block/unblock TCP/IP ports through firewall on both Linux and windows and block/unblock remote access to MySQL server.
  • Proficiency in Unix/Linux shell commands.
  • Created and deleted users, groups and set up restrictive permissions, configuration of the sudo files etc.
  • Created data extracts as part of data analysis and exchanged with internal staff.
  • Performed MySQL Replication setup and administration on Master-Slave and Master-Master.
  • Documented all servers and databases.
  • Database engineering is based on SDLC pattern. Involved all the steps like requirement analysis, Design, Development and Testing and then deployment.
  • Shell script is being used for some data migration and backend work management.
  • Supporting management with different database related decisions.
  • Handling Release management and user acceptance.

Environment: MySQL 5.6.2, Oracle10g, PHP MyAdmin, Web Services, Shell Script, Apache, LINUX.

Confidential

Engineer - JR MySQL DBA, Developer

Responsibilities:

  • 24*7 monitoring of MySQL servers having about 2 TB data using MySQL Performance monitor and various OS specific commands and scripts.
  • Creating Procedures and Functions for Reporting and ETL Purpose.
  • Implementing Event objects through Database for extract, loading and transfer data Reports.
  • Administering Users, Roles and Privileges.
  • Scheduling backup through batch file.
  • Upgrading from My SQL 5.1 to My SQL 5.5.
  • Tuning database by partitioning tables.
  • Implementing MySQL database replication.
  • Migration of legacy Oracle database to MySQL database.
  • Working with various MySQL tools like MySQL Workbench, MySQL Administrator, MySQL GUI Tools, SQLyog, MySQL Performance Monitor, MySQL Migration Toolkit, Oracle PL/SQL Developer, SQL Developer and Toad.
  • Facilitated requirements collection, documenting database through Entity- Relationship diagrams.
  • Migrating legacy data to PostgreSQL databases and maintaining them.

Confidential

JR MySQL DBA

Responsibilities:

  • Maintained, monitored, tuned, and support existing MySQL 5.0/5.1 database environments for production, staging, QA and development
  • Configuration of Primary and Disaster Recovery sites for Application and Database servers.
  • Configuring parameters for database tuning.
  • Scheduling hot and cold backups using MySQL dump.
  • Assisted in formalizing and updating database policies, procedures, and technical standards
  • Performed application patches, upgrades, service packs and other maintenance
  • Managed database security, disaster recovery, and capacity planning;
  • Working with various MySQL tools like MySQL Workbench, SQL Yog, MySQL Performance Monitor, SQL Developer and Toad.
  • Creating Procedures and Functions for Reporting and ETL Purpose.
  • Estimate database capacities and develop system for monitoring;
  • Supporting management with different database related decisions.
  • Documented all servers and databases.

We'd love your feedback!